Visualizzazione dei risultati da 1 a 3 su 3

Discussione: richiesta http

  1. #1
    Utente di HTML.it
    Registrato dal
    Jul 2006
    Messaggi
    121

    richiesta http

    Ciao a tutti!

    Devo inviare una stringa da client a server tramite xmlHttp...

    Su client ho questo codice:
    codice:
    http_request.onreadystatechange = function() { alertContents(http_request); };
    http_request.open("POST", "..inserisci.asp", true);
    querystring = "stringaXML = " + ("<dataroot><root nome=/"paolino/" cognome=/"paperino/"/></dataroot>");
    http_request.setRequestHeader("Content-Type", "application/x-www-form-urlencode; charset=UTF-8");
    http_request.send(querystring);
    mentre la pagina asp in ricezione è:

    codice:
    Dim strPass
    set strPass = request.Form("stringaXML")
    
    Set objXML = Server.CreateObject("Microsoft.XMLDOM")
    objXML.async = False
    objXML.loadXML (strPass)
    ...
    ...
    ...
    Teoricamente dovrebbe essere giusto,prendo la stringa passata e con essa mi creo l'oggetto objXML ..dopodichè dovrei analizzare l'oggetto e inserire i suoi dati in un database.
    Ora..il codice d'inserimento in database funziona,e ne sono sicuro...però qnd lancio la procedura non aggiorna niente nel database,come se non ricevesse niente...
    Quindi,qualcuno di voi sa se il metodo di ricezione e creazione dell'oggetto xml è giusto?
    Grazie mille...ciao ciao!!!
    "Ci sono 10 tipi di uomini al mondo...chi capisce il binario e chi no..."

  2. #2
    ma tu stai cercando di passare un xml oppure stai simulando un form con un campo di testo di nome "stringaXml" che contiene del testo simil xml?
    IP-PBX management: http://www.easypbx.it

    Old account: 2126 messages
    Oldest account: 3559 messages

  3. #3
    Utente di HTML.it
    Registrato dal
    Jul 2006
    Messaggi
    121
    Teoricamente dovrei passare un'oggetto xml...cosa che non è possibile...
    a qst punto io prendo una stringaXML = ...... che è di formato similXML!

    Usando xmldoc.loadXML (stringa)

    Teoricamente dovrebbe caricare un oggetto xml partendo da una stringa simil-xml!

    Cioè...io mi creo una stinga del genere:
    <dataroot><root nome="pippo"/></dataroot>

    la passo come stringa e dopo la carico come oggetto XML...

    ma non mi passa la stringa mi sa...quindi dov'è che sbaglio?

    Grazie mille...spero di essermi fatto capire...
    "Ci sono 10 tipi di uomini al mondo...chi capisce il binario e chi no..."

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2026 vBulletin Solutions, Inc. All rights reserved.